PWInsider Madness 2020 – East Bracket

# 1 Brock Lesnar vs. # 16 Paul Heyman

If this was a purely physical contest, it would be a no-brainer who would win. “The Vanilla Gorilla” is one of the most impressive physical specimens on the planet, but while Lesnar is the most dominating force in the WWE, he might still be unable to defeat the cunning mind of his own manager. Paul Heyman is by no means an athlete, just look at him, but what he can do, he can do better than anyone else in this tournament. He is famous for being a tremendous liar and it wouldn’t surprise me even the slightest if “The Advocate” is able to gather enough friends and supporters to defeat his own client. This battle will be a wonderful test to see what is more important, Lesnar’s overwhelming power or Heyman’s cunning mind.

# 2 Velveteen Dream vs. # 15 Roderick Strong

Velveteen Dream and Roddy Strong are no strangers to each other. Strong won the NXT North American Championship from Dream, and Dream has since avenged this by disrespecting Strong and his family. It is a very even match-up and both competitors have complained about having to face each other again, but this time the stakes will be even higher as they are competing to become the very first, and maybe last, PWInsider Madness winner. Will it be “The Purple Prince” or “The Messiah Of The Backbreaker” who will come out of this terrific match? Only time will tell. 

# 3 Sami Zayn vs. # 14 Cesaro

While neither of these two talented wrestlers do anything to endear themselves to the audience, both Zayn and Cesaro have become big crowd favorites simply due to their almost limitless abilities in the ring. There are very few people I will put money on against “The Swiss Cyborg” since he has everything a champion needs, and he does speak five languages. In his way is his partner in crime, Sami Zayn, who is as ruthless as they come when he has to be, and also has a tremendous level of endurance. This man will not quit. It will be the pure talent of Cesaro against the heart and willpower of Zayn in this match up between regular partners.

# 8 Eric Bischoff vs. # 9 Vince McMahon

A delicious match between two very proud, very stubborn, very eccentric, and maybe very eclectic, men. “The Genetic Jackhammer” is still in tremendous physical shape for his age but his opponent, the man that beat him for over a year in the ratings during The Monday Night War,  Eric Bischoff is not without talents either. “Easy Eric” is known to have trained martial arts and while McMahon probably won’t believe any of it, he can very quickly face the wrath of the man he has fired on several occasions. McMahon against Bischoff is something you definitely don’t dare miss as anything can literally happen here.
